Video transcript
Changing terminals at Charles de Gaulle Airport is straightforward. First, verify your departure terminal on your boarding pass or airline website. Take the CDGVAL shuttle train, which operates every few minutes and connects all terminals quickly. Signs for CDGVAL are clearly marked. Ensure to allow sufficient time for security checks, especially during peak hours. If you have questions, information desks are available throughout the airport for assistance. Always keep your passport and boarding pass handy when changing terminals.
